Also I competed in the weightloss niche for a long time, on the basis on good incoming links, from memory 40 million competing pages. We didn't have many incoming links, but those that we had were high quality. Googles original algorithm was simply counting incoming links, but then they started ranking the links with all sorts of factors which distort a simple count. Obvious example is PR9 link is worth more than PR0 (far more). But still incoming links is the biggest factor where competition > 50,000 pages. | |

In theory and in the context the OP suggests, I'd say page title, at least as far as pain vs. gain is concerned. Then domain name, followed by links and anchor text. Then I'd say sprinkling the keyword (and related keywords) through the content. The reality is, you probably need a mixture of the basics SEO elements I mentioned. But the bottom line truth is, the most important CONCEPT in SEO is that SEO is really a numbers game. You want to have as many words on as many sites with as many links as you can get. I'll take a bunch of pages, blogs, domains with basic SEO over a couple of "perferctly" optimized and linked pages any day. The goal is SEO isn't to have a page rank well for a keyword. It's to have tons of pages ranking well and GETTING TRAFFIC from tons and tons and tons of keywords, phrases and combinations. If you are new to SEO, start thinking in these terms and you'll be an expert in no time: 1. SEs index words. What percentage of the total words indexed by the SEs are YOUR'S? 2. SEs index pages (includes blogs, forum posts, sites, etc). What percentage of the SEs index are YOUR pages? 3. SEs index links. What percentage of all the links indexed are YOUR'S? Now "optimize" those numbers using basic SEO and common sense, and consider the value of having pages and links "stick". If you're getting sites banned and links dropped, you're really on a treadmill, running as fast as you can but getting nowhere. But your main goal from this point on is to get more than your "fair" market share. |

Actually, I'm wrong...Not so much wrong as not specific enough. The most important part of SEO is content creation. If you don't have content, you can't do SEO or have anything to link to. If you have tons of content, you can create pages to SEO and to use to build links to and from. You can create blogs for links and additional SEO opportunties, articles for article marketing and linking, and for sites like Squidoo and Hubpages. Cranking out content is the SEOers best friend and what holds many back from really benefiting from SEO. |
